Output 93669003750a156f41638223f664cc2b7372121cc8c6a1090ae32c86be2a92b1:4

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831ef256f248dd5679c5f91838aa48c20ccea678 OP_EQUAL
address
3DeKWtD7BtchZv7CU2BETSZQZKHTqwBxrL
transaction
93669003750a156f41638223f664cc2b7372121cc8c6a1090ae32c86be2a92b1
spent
true